V. Content Overview: Key Plot Points

“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ince” delves deeply into Voldemort’s backstory, revealing crucial details about his past and the origins of his dark magic. A central element revolves around the mysterious Half-Blood Prince, whose annotated potions textbook guides Harry through advanced spellcasting, but harbors hidden intentions.

The narrative introduces Slughorn’s new classes, providing a platform for character development and unveiling vital information about Voldemort’s formative years. Key plot points include Harry’s burgeoning relationship with Ginny Weasley, Draco Malfoy’s increasingly suspicious activities, and the tragic culmination in Dumbledore’s death. The book expertly builds tension, setting the stage for the final confrontation in the series.

V.A. Voldemort’s Backstory and the Half-Blood Prince

The PDF of “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ince” meticulously unravels Voldemort’s past, focusing on his childhood and the events that shaped his descent into darkness. Through Slughorn’s memories, Harry uncovers crucial details about Tom Riddle’s early life, his ambition, and his exploration of dark arts.

The Half-Blood Prince, revealed to be Severus Snape, plays a pivotal role in this exploration, providing Harry with a potions textbook filled with powerful spells and dark enchantments. However, the Prince’s motives remain ambiguous, casting a shadow of doubt over his true allegiance. The book explores the complexities of Voldemort’s character, revealing the roots of his evil and the tragic circumstances that contributed to his transformation.

XV. Regional Differences in Time References (“Half Six”)

When reading the “Half-Blood Prince” PDF, British English time expressions like “half six” might present a challenge for North American readers. This phrasing, denoting 6:30, is unfamiliar in the US, where “six thirty” or “half past six” are standard. This linguistic difference doesn’t impact the narrative’s core meaning, but awareness prevents misinterpretation while enjoying the PDF version.

Rowling’s use of British colloquialisms adds authenticity to the setting, yet requires contextual understanding.
